Why this matters
A Kenyan company importing from abroad or borrowing in dollars carries a risk it cannot control and did not choose. This topic is about measuring that risk and deciding what to do about it.
Three exposures
Transaction exposure. A committed cash flow in a foreign currency — an invoice payable in ninety days. Short-term, specific, and hedgeable with financial instruments. This is what most examination questions concern.
Translation exposure. An accounting effect: consolidating a foreign subsidiary whose net assets are worth fewer shillings than last year. No cash moves, and hedging it can create real cash risk to remove a paper one.
Economic exposure. The long-term effect of exchange rate movements on the value of the business — a competitor in a country whose currency has weakened can now undercut you. It affects companies with no foreign transactions at all, and cannot be hedged financially. The response is operational: diversifying markets, sourcing and production.
The ordering matters. Transaction exposure is the most visible and the least important strategically; economic exposure is the reverse.
Purchasing power parity
The expected change in the spot rate reflects the inflation differential.
Forward rate = Spot × (1 + inflation in currency A) / (1 + inflation in currency B)
Spot KES 145.00 per USD, Kenyan inflation 7.5%, US inflation 2.5%:
Expected rate in one year = 145.00 × 1.075 / 1.025 = KES 152.0732
In two years = 145.00 × (1.075 / 1.025)² = KES 159.4914
The currency of the higher-inflation country is expected to weaken — which is why the shilling figure rises.
Interest rate parity
The forward rate reflects the interest rate differential, and unlike PPP this one is enforced by arbitrage rather than being a tendency.
Forward = Spot × (1 + interest in currency A) / (1 + interest in currency B)
Kenyan rate 11.5%, US rate 4.5%:
One-year forward = 145.00 × 1.115 / 1.045 = KES 154.7129
If the forward rate departed from this, a trader could borrow in one currency, convert, deposit in the other and lock in a riskless profit. That is why the relationship holds tightly while PPP is only a long-run tendency.
Two hedges, one answer
A company owes USD 500,000 in one year.
Forward hedge. Contract now at 154.7129:
Cost = 500,000 × 154.7129 = KES 77,356,450
Money market hedge. Create the dollars synthetically:
| Step | Working | KES |
|---|---|---|
| Deposit USD now to grow to 500,000 | 500,000 / 1.045 = USD 478,469 | |
| Buy those dollars at spot | 478,469 × 145.00 | 69,377,990 |
| Borrow that in shillings at 11.5% | 69,377,990 × 1.115 | 77,356,459 |
The two costs are the same, to within rounding. That is not a coincidence — it is interest rate parity holding. Where the two differ materially in an examination question, the rates given are inconsistent and the cheaper hedge is the answer.

Other instruments
| Instrument | Obligation | Cost | Suits |
|---|---|---|---|
| Forward contract | Binding both ways | No premium | A certain exposure |
| Currency futures | Binding; exchange traded | Margin | Standard amounts and dates |
| Currency option | Right, not obligation | Premium payable | An uncertain exposure |
| Currency swap | Exchange of principal and interest | Arranged | Long-term financing |
The option is the one to understand. It caps the downside while leaving the upside available — but the premium is paid whether or not the option is exercised.
The decision rule follows from that: use a forward where the exposure is certain, because the premium buys nothing you need. Use an option where the exposure itself is uncertain — a tender that may not be won — because a forward would leave the company obliged to deliver currency it may not need.
Internal techniques
Cheaper than financial hedging and often overlooked:
- Netting — offsetting receipts and payments in the same currency within a group, so only the balance is hedged
- Matching — funding a foreign asset with borrowing in the same currency
- Leading and lagging — accelerating or delaying settlement in the expected direction of the rate
- Invoicing in the home currency — which does not remove the risk but transfers it to the counterparty, at a price
Should a company hedge at all?
For: cash flow certainty aids planning; it avoids distress caused by an adverse move; and lenders and shareholders value predictability.
Against: hedging costs money; shareholders can diversify currency risk themselves; and over a long period gains and losses tend to offset.
The judgement usually turns on size relative to the business. An exposure that could threaten solvency should be hedged whatever the theory says. One that is small relative to operations may not be worth the cost.
